Seafood offered at main supermarkets might be contaminated with salmonella, the UK’s Food Standards Agency (FSA) has warned.
People who’ve purchased numerous chilled or frozen seafood mixes and packs of mussels from Asda, Co-op, Sainsbury’s and Waitrose are urged to return the merchandise to the retailers they had been purchased at.
An announcement on the FSA web site stated: “The merchandise… is likely to be contaminated with salmonella. Symptoms attributable to salmonella normally embrace fever, diarrhoea and belly cramps.
“If you’ve got purchased any of [the products] don’t eat them. Instead, return them to the shop from the place they had been purchased for a full refund.”
Meanwhile, an extra FSA warning covers unregulated meat merchandise offered by a Wiltshire-based vendor on numerous Facebook pages.
The FSA stated: “Meat merchandise (predominantly lamb, goat, veal, beef), of all meat species, provided by an unregistered and unapproved Wiltshire based mostly vendor haven’t been produced in accordance with meals security and hygiene legislative necessities.
“These merchandise are usually not compliant with meals hygiene, security, labelling and traceability necessities and are deemed unsafe. They shouldn’t be consumed.
“We have requested enforcement authorities to contact premises of their native areas who might obtain the affected merchandise to make sure that they’re withdrawn from the market and recalled from shoppers.”
